"Perhaps not surprisingly, the National Museums of Scotland possess the largest and most comprehensive collection of Scottish-made scientific instruments. An already strong collection was supplemented by that amassed by Mr. Arthur Frank which was part purchased, part generously donated to the Museums. This book documents that collection and provides hitherto ungathered material about the workships which constructed the instruments." (preface). Artikel-Nr. 24065
